Pragmatic Luxury for Indian Homes
The 8x40 (200x1000 mm) plank size is a masterstroke for architectural versatility. Unlike traditional square formats, these elongated planks allow for creative layouts like herringbone or staggered joints, which can make a narrow corridor or a compact room appear significantly wider. As a porcelain product, it offers a moisture-resistant and termite-proof alternative to actual wood, which is crucial for our varied climate. The matte finish provides essential anti-skid properties, making these excellent bedroom tiles where safety and luxury must coexist seamlessly.
